3 votos

El registro de todos los cambios realizados por un usuario en una nueva hoja con el nombre de usuario

Tengo una hoja de excel, base de datos, varios usuarios se conecten a través de diferentes cuentas de windows para rellenar los campos, hay una forma para registrar los cambios y las entradas en una hoja separada en el mismo archivo de excel.

si lo anterior puede ser hecho, estoy pensando en que sólo puede proteger la hoja, de manera que los usuarios no pueden modificar. El propósito de esto es para mantener un rastro de cambios.

Quiero que la auditoría de la hoja de registro. 1.Fecha y hora 2.nombre de usuario del usuario ( cada usuario se conecta a su propio windows/Excel cuenta) 3.Campo Cambiado 4.Valor de campo 5. Nuevo valor del campo

Gracias de antemano!

2voto

Rajesh S Puntos 11

Parece que usted no está familiarizado con VBA, ni han exigido ni incluir la Etiqueta con la pregunta, por lo que sería mejor utilizar el Seguimiento de los Cambios.

1. Para guardar el libro como Libro compartido siga estos pasos:

  • Ir a la Ficha Revisar.
  • Haga Clic En Compartir Libro.
  • Ponga una marca de verificación en la casilla de verificación para permitir cambios por más de un usuario a una vez haga Clic en ACEPTAR y guarde el libro de trabajo si se le pide.

NOTA: Todos los cambios son automáticamente se registra cada vez que se ha guardado el libro.

2. Para ver todos los cambios.

  • Guardar un libro.
  • Ir a la Ficha Revisar.
  • Haga clic en control de Cambios, a continuación, Resaltar Cambios.
  • Cambio "Cuando" para mostrar "Todo".
  • Cambio "Que" mostrar "Todo el mundo".
  • Desmarca La Casilla "Resaltar Cambios".
  • Marcar la opción "Lista de cambios en una hoja nueva".
  • Haga clic en ACEPTAR.

NB: Excel creará una Nueva hoja llamada 'Historia' y grabar todos los cambios junto con la Fecha, Hora y nombre de Usuario.

Espero que esto ayude, simplemente deje comentario, si usted necesita el código de VBA.

EnMiMaquinaFunciona.com

EnMiMaquinaFunciona es una comunidad de administradores de sistemas en la que puedes resolver tus problemas y dudas.
Puedes consultar las preguntas de otros sysadmin, hacer tus propias preguntas o resolver las de los demás.

Powered by: